Types of Roofing Materials
Choosing the right roofing material is crucial for the longevity and durability of your roof. Here are some common types of roofing materials:
Asphalt Shingles
Asphalt shingles are one of the most popular roofing materials. They are affordable, easy to install, and come in various colors. They typically last 15 to 30 years.
Metal Roofing
Metal roofs are known for their durability and longevity. They can last 40 to 70 years and are resistant to extreme weather conditions. Metal roofing is also energy-efficient, reflecting heat away from your home.
Tile Roofing
Tile roofs are often seen in warmer climates. They are made from clay or concrete and can last over 50 years. Tile roofs are fire-resistant and provide excellent insulation.
Slate Roofing
Slate is a natural stone that offers a unique and elegant look. It is incredibly durable and can last over 100 years. However, slate roofing is more expensive and requires a skilled installer.
Wood Shingles
Wood shingles provide a natural look and can last 30 to 50 years with proper maintenance. They are susceptible to rot and require regular upkeep.
Choosing the Right Roofing Contractor
Selecting the right roofing contractor is crucial for ensuring quality work. Here are some tips to help you make the right choice:
Check Credentials
Always verify the contractor's credentials. Ensure they are licensed, insured, and have a good reputation in your community.
Read Reviews
Look for online reviews and testimonials. This can give you insight into the contractor's work quality and customer service.
Get Multiple Quotes
Don't settle for the first quote you receive. Get estimates from several contractors to compare prices and services.
Ask for References
A reputable contractor should be able to provide references from previous clients. Contact these references to ask about their experience.
Review Contracts Carefully
Before signing a contract, read it thoroughly. Ensure it includes all details about the work to be done, materials to be used, and payment terms.

Maintenance Tips for Your Roof
Regular maintenance can extend the life of your roof. Here are some tips to keep your roof in good condition:
Regular Inspections
Schedule regular inspections, especially after severe weather. This can help identify potential issues early.
Clean Gutters
Keep your gutters clean and free of debris. Clogged gutters can lead to water damage and leaks.
Trim Overhanging Branches
Trim any branches that hang over your roof. This can prevent damage from falling branches and reduce the risk of pests.
Remove Snow and Ice
In winter, remove heavy snow and ice from your roof. This can prevent ice dams and reduce the risk of leaks.
Address Issues Promptly
If you notice any signs of damage, such as leaks or missing shingles, address them immediately. This can prevent more extensive damage and costly repairs.
